我有一个函数calc_factors,它应该返回列表列表,但是由于某种原因返回了None。当我使用断点运行代码时,我尝试返回的值不是None:image showing value for returning variable is not None
,即usable_factor_pairs
的值为[[7,8]]
。
但是,当我继续执行代码时,该函数似乎未向变量'r'返回任何内容,正如enter image description here所证明的那样,结果,在函数调用过程中它说{{1 }}。
是否有理由将'NoneType' object is not subscriptable
返回为usable_factor_pairs
?
这是下面的完整代码:
None
谢谢。